Date Nov. 9, 1995The described invention relates to the treatment of hyperexcited sensory nerve functions, e.g., neuropathia in human subjects, comprising parenteral administration of an amount of an adenosine receptor agonist to said subjects. It is demonstrated that an adenosine receptor agonist can alleviate or normalize hyperexcited sensory nerve functions such as the perception of touch, temperature, vibration, pain, pressure and disturbances in other sensory functions.
